Why do you need my social security number?
All colleges currently identify transfer credits for individuals by their Social Security number. In order to report any college credits earned in a class to the American Council on Education we need your Social Security number. Social Security numbers and all personal information are kept in strictest confidence according to legal requirements. This information is not used for any other purpose.

What is the minimum/maximum class size?
Minimum class size is normally 10 or more students. In order to maximize lab efficiency, maximum class size is typically held at 20 students. For cases of 12 or more students, additional dates are added to the class schedule to accommodate a second lab session. This necessity is announced on the first day of class. Students are then divided into separate lab groups.

Why do I have to turn in the DLE’s (homework)?
The Distance Learning Exercises (DLE) are a major portion of the course grade and required for college credit classes. Passing grade for any course is 70%. The course also requires you to complete the final exam. Completion of the hands-on activities if applicable and proper attendance are also requirements for passing a class.

What if I fail the industry certification exam?
Most certification agencies allow two (2) attempts to pass the closed book exams for a single initial exam price. If you fail the first exam call the APT office to arrange an appointment to have the exam proctored a second time. In some cases, additional certification exam attempts require an additional fee charged by the certification agency. How do I get my college credits? How much does it cost?
For the benefit of our students, APT participates in the American Council on Education’s (ACE) Transcript Service.  The ACE Transcript Service offers a lifelong record for students who have successfully completed our courses that have been reviewed by ACE CREDIT.  This service enables adult learners to present a nationally recognized transcript to the college or university of their choice for the potential award of academic credit.  For more information, visit the ACE CREDIT Transcript Service website at http://www.acenet.edu/acecredit.
